Solution

An outsourced (or virtual) marketing service gives you:

  • no overheads
  • no contracts
  • no superannuation, sick-leave or holiday pay
  • scalable to your needs
  • no ‘cross-wires’ through misunderstandings between ‘strategy’ advisers and ‘creatives’. You only need to give one brief
  • one contact person who will work to understand your unique business situation and opportunities
  • on-hand email advice about anything that comes up
  • 100% customisable for what you need, so no waste

Example

Michael started with a Strategic Marketing Plan for his business, then a Logo Refresh so the brand matched his business goals. Now he maintains his marketing and promotions through the VMS.

He receives:

  • monthly print ad graphic design and writing (in conjunction with the key business objective at the time)
  • monthly website article on a topic / blog post (he approves it before it is posted)
  • social media maintenance (Twitter and Facebook). We make it look pretty and then post info in conjunction with the social media policies we have developed for Michael’s company (our tweets and Facebook messages go to Michael’s inbox for approval before they go live)

What if you service a competitor?

We have a no-competition policy. Within each geographical area, we will only service one company in each industry. That means if you have a psychology practice in Wollongong, we will not service another psychology practice within that same city. No direct competitors means no conflict of interest. It also gives you the fair-and-square opportunity to be a leader of marketing in your category. If you become a client, any reasonable boundary that you set with us is our no-go zone.
